Output 54dc5a1ccd662ac41658c170e2b6940e4a2cb49828023299da9fff97164d6a26:0
- value
- 529513
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dad5142a9f7c362bf2da53085cc5b27fa908e35a OP_EQUAL
- address
- 3Me6VLRNQfVGw1JwfwRFrffuhs5q6VdUGz
- transaction
- 54dc5a1ccd662ac41658c170e2b6940e4a2cb49828023299da9fff97164d6a26